  • Super bright display, nice and fast face unlock, gorgeous seamless wallpapers, fast and good camera. Really happy with G8S Thinq

    I own this phone for ten days now. I came from a Nokia 8 and Pixel 2 XL, so pure Android. What's the difference? The G8S is in every aspect much more personalisable (?) than the others. And I like that. I know that in the public opion there are some complaints about the LG UX software. For me UX 8.0 is simple to understand and offers much more choice than stock android. And it works from the box, so you don't have to customize it.

    The battery is more than sufficient for me. Around 6 to 8 hours screen on time (some bluetooth, no no 3/4G). Which is perfect.

    The camera's on the rearside are really good. I don't know how good, but in daily life absolutely good enough. The video's are even better.

    This definitely this finest phone I have owned (Moto X 2014, Moto X Force, Nokia 8, Pixel 2XL) .

    Great value for money

    Excellent smartphone: very good CPU, good screen, photo quality, good battery life. And what's more, it's IP68 waterproof! My wife really uses it a lot, on Netflix or Youtube, the battery nevertheless only lasts the day if she really insists. The screen is very nice, both indoors and outdoors. On the photo side, the rendering is very flattering when you publish on Facebook or other but in the detail of a 100% zoom, there is a strong smoothing which is applied. LG has natively integrated the Android Desktop mode, as soon as you connect an external screen you can use it in desktop mode, very practical. Provide a protective shell anyway.

What is a Ki score?
Ki is an automatic score based on the specifications and prices of devices. It is calculated using over 200 variables to rank smartphones, tablets and other devices from best to worst.
How do we calculate the Ki?

In this case, to determine the score we evaluate 5 general aspects:

  • Design and screen
  • Hardware and performance
  • Camera
  • Connectivity
  • Battery

Once these 5 factors have been rated, we introduce the price variable. This means that any two devices with the same ratings get a different Ki score for quality vs price.

Even a device objectively worse than another may have a higher Ki score if it has a better price.

Does the Ki score change?

The Ki varies as time goes by. As new devices with better specifications enter the market the Ki score of older devices will go down, always being compensated of their decrease in price.
